MSSQL SERVER中出现服务器MSDTC不可用的解决方法
1.
A.不用事务,关用SELECT 语句.是否可以分布式查询?
B.LINKSERVER 在做分布式更新事务时不能对本机操作.(就是不能环回分布式事务)
C.DBCC TRACEON (3604, 7300)--用跟踪看更详细错误信息.
D.下载MS提供的DTCPing.exe 分装在两台机上,按README说明来运行它.看出错信息.
http://download.microsoft.com/download/complus/msdtc/1.7/nt45/en-us/DTCPing.exe
2.
两台机的MSDTC是否都打开了.
3.
MSDTC设置是否正确.
1).打开命令提示,运行"net stop msdtc",然后运行"net start msdtc"。
2).转至"组件服务管理工具"。
3).浏览至"启动管理工具"。
4).选择"组件服务"。
a.展开"组件服务"树,然后展开"我的电脑"。
b.右键单击"我的电脑",然后选择"属性"。
C.在MSDTC选项卡中,确保选中了下列选项: 网络 DTC 访问 网络管理 网络事务 XA 事务
e.另外,"DTC登录帐户"一定要设置为"NT Authority\NetworkService"。
5).单击"确定"。这样将会提示您"MS DTC 将会停止并重新启动。
所有的依赖服务将被停止。请按''是''继续"。单击"是"继续。
6).单击"确定"关闭"我的电脑"属性窗口。
4.
MSDTC依赖于RPC,RPC使用的端口是135,测试135端口是否打开.是否有防火墙?如果有先关了防火墙.
telnet IP 135
如果是关闭的打开它.
5.
有的机由于各种原因,SQLOLEDB不能使用分布式事务,更改为"MSDASQL" 的ODBC方式联接.
使用RRAS而不是RAS.(控制面版--管理工具--远程服务管理器)
Check whether you are using Remote Access Server (RAS) to access remote servers. If so, make sure that you have implemented Routing RAS (RRAS). Linked server does not work on RAS because RAS allows only one way communication.
6.检查你的两台服务器是否在同一个域中. 如果不在同一个域中,是否建立可信任联接.
7.如果是WIN2000,升级到SP4
8.升级MDAC到2.6以上,最好是2.8.
9.要安装SQL的最新补丁: sp3a
全部补丁的位置
MSSQL SERVER中出现服务器MSDTC不可用的解决方法相关推荐
- 电脑中显示dns服务器可能不可用,DNS服务器可能不可用的解决方法
记录一下碰到的问题 问题的详细情况是:计算机能够上网,但是打开某个网页的时候显示DNS服务器可能不可用 背景是:从武汉到上海,能够ping通网关,不能ping通DNS服务器,可以上网,但是某个网页显示 ...
- Windows 7安装MySQL最后一步提示错误“mysql 终结点映射器中没有更多的终结点可用的” 解决方法...
今天在Windows7系统安装MySQL5.5的时候,碰到错误提示"mysql 终结点映射器中没有更多的终结点可用的" 原因如下: 点击确认后,MySQL可以正常使用 转载于:ht ...
- DNS服务器可能不可用 win11解决方法
DNS服务器可能不可用 另外如果遇到了经常挂代理,导致浏览器提示DNS服务器可能不可用. 这里使用的win 11系统,分享出我的解决方法,也算是填补了网络上大多都是以win 10 进行演示解决方法的空 ...
- SQL server中时间获取少了两天解决方法
解决方案一 将数据库字段数据类型从date转换成datetime 解决方式二(推荐使用) 在查询所有的数据的时候进行一个sql上面的转换,convert(nvachar(100),字段) 解决方式三 ...
- 服务器用户配置文件在哪里找,SharePoint Server 中的服务器到服务器身份验证和用户配置文件...
SharePoint Server 中的服务器到服务器身份验证和用户配置文件 8/24/2017 本文内容 适用于: 2013 2016 2019 Microsoft 365 使用服务器间身份验证,支 ...
- php mssql统计表中的主键个数,MSSQL_SQL Server中统计每个表行数的快速方法,我们都知道用聚合函数count()可 - phpStudy...
SQL Server中统计每个表行数的快速方法 我们都知道用聚合函数count()可以统计表的行数.如果需要统计数据库每个表各自的行数(DBA可能有这种需求),用count()函数就必须为每个表生成一 ...
- 为什么我的电脑显示rpc服务器不可用,Win7系统提示rpc服务器不可用怎么办 Win7提示rpc服务器不可用的解决方法...
电脑系统存在各种服务器,这些服务器都在同时为系统服务着.也许您遇到过这种故障,就是当你输入netsh命令中添加ip地址或添加打印机的时候,这个系统就会提示:rpc服务器不可用.对于Win7系统用户来说 ...
- ie检查服务器证书吊销,浏览器提示“该站点安全证书的吊销信息不可用”的解决方法...
最近有用户遇到在Win10系统下浏览网页时,系统一直会提示安全警报,提示内容为"该站点安全证书的吊销信息不可用.是否继续?",那么该如何解决呢?其实这大部分都是网页和浏览器的一些问 ...
- outlook你的邮件服务器证书无效,Outlook添加网易邮箱账号提示服务器的加密连接不可用的解决方法...
Outlook添加网易邮箱账号提示"服务器的加密连接不可用"的解决方法 发布日期:2018-12-10 outlook邮件服务器的加密连接不可用该怎么办?outlook邮箱经常添加 ...
最新文章
- Linux下getopt函数的使用
- c语言寻找James,[semi-tutorial]某亚里亚写在JamesM边上的OS笔记
- 利用DAC(Data-tier Application)实现数据库结构迁移
- devexpress PivotGrid Grand Total
- app inventor2 打地鼠_春节越南旅行攻略必备手机APP推荐!旅游必备实用简单越南语...
- MySQL数据库开发 (视频)
- vue打包运行并解决404问题
- windows 2003系列之搭建域环境
- python在工程管理专业的应用_工程大数据在水利工程建设管理的应用
- 小米线刷教程+小米8背面指纹版的MIUI10和MIUI11包分享
- html 做电脑桌面背景,适合做电脑桌面励志的壁纸素材
- 个人信息安全规范----3、个人信息的收集、存储、使用
- Linux那些事儿之我是U盘(28)第一次亲密接触(四)
- 愿疫情早日离去,愿我们可以自由呼吸
- c语言五子棋存盘,C语言 五子棋(初学者版).doc
- Additive secret sharing 加性秘密共享(加法,乘法,向量乘法)
- Centos 7安装、配置SVN
- 自定义maven archetype,上传到nexus,并使用nexus远程的archetype创建项目
- linux输入多行内容至文件
- 深度linux系统,深度操作系统